What is V10 Cobalt steel?
V10 Cobalt is a premium Japanese steel alloy containing cobalt, which increases hardness to 62–64 HRC. This means an exceptionally sharp edge that holds its sharpness far longer than standard stainless steels — ideal for professional groomers who want to sharpen less and cut more. Which size EUW should I choose?
The 7.0" is ideal for detailed work and smaller hands. The 8.0" is the most popular all-round choice. The 8.5" suits groomers who prefer a longer blade for body work and larger breeds.

How do I maintain my JYO HINERI EUW?
Oil the pivot point after each use with UTSUMI Mineral Shear Oil, wipe blades clean after every groom, and store in a protective case when not in use. Have them professionally sharpened when you notice any reduction in cutting performance.
